本篇内容介绍了“Java如何实现自定义ArrayList类”的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望免费云主机域名大家仔细阅读,能够学有所成!在自定义ArrayList类时需要提前思考多个方面的内容1、该ArrayList需要继承父接口List2、需要重写父接口中的方法3、需要用到的属性和方法:专门存放数据的数组elementData,由于不确定存放数据的数据类型所以这里将数组的数据类型定义为Object,需要一个成员变量count来记录数组里面元素的个数。4、提供一个无参的构造方法以及有参的构造方法5、根据需求修改方法里面的内容该方法有两种,一种是形参只有一个的方法,另外一种是形参有两个的方法形参只有一个的add方法该方法起到添加的作用,将传进来的元素添加到已经定义好了的数组中形参有两个的add方法该方法第一个参数是需要插入的位置,第二个参数是需要插入的内容该方法返回集合的长度即数组的长度,跟开始定义的count有关该方法只需要对count进行下判断,如果count为0则代表数组为空在构造方法中对数组进行初始化,定义数组的长度“Java如何实现自定义ArrayList类”的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识可以关注百云主机网站,小编将为大家输出更多高质量的实用文章!
相关推荐: Spring Boot怎么使用SSE方式向前端推送数据
本篇内容主要讲解“SpringBoot怎么使用SSE方式向前端推送数据”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“SpringBoot怎么使用SSE方式向前端推送数据”吧!SSE简单的来说就是服务器主动向前端推送…
免责声明:本站发布的图片视频文字,以转载和分享为主,文章观点不代表本站立场,本站不承担相关法律责任;如果涉及侵权请联系邮箱:360163164@qq.com举报,并提供相关证据,经查实将立刻删除涉嫌侵权内容。